Luxe Trashiness

Popular Fashions for Fall 2009 Don't All Fit The Definition of 'Classy'

Fashion critic Booth Moore, writing for the LA Times, gave her take on some of the top fashion trends for fall 2009.

Moore felt that while there was “luxe trashiness,” the question is whether anyone will be willing to shell out the bucks for the new creations.

Some of the more popular looks included leggings, exposed bras, classical draping, knit-backed Lanvin fur stoles, the Michael Jackson look from Balmain and jade green Chanel sandals.

The most surprising was probably the exposed bra look, which Moore and others thought would never come back.
